Could you tell us about any current industry trends related to environmental impact assessments for water taxis? GUEST: Absolutely. There's growing interest in renewable energy sources, like solar-powered and electric water taxis, as well as a push for more efficient and eco-friendly designs. HOST: That sounds promising! Now, what challenges have you faced in teaching this subject, or that students might encounter in this course? GUEST: One challenge is keeping up with ever-evolving regulations and technologies. But we've designed the course to encourage ongoing learning and staying current in the field. HOST: Great to hear! Looking to the future, how do you see the role of environmental impact assessments in the water taxi industry changing? GUEST: I believe it will become even more critical. As climate change and sea-level rise pose greater threats, it's crucial to have professionals who can effectively evaluate and minimize environmental impacts.
